The size of St Marys is approximately 10.6 square kilometres. There are 35 parks, covering nearly 19.4% of the total area. The population of St Marys in 2016 was 12195 people. By 2021 the population was 13256 showing a population growth of 8.7%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in St Marys is 30-39 years. Households in St Marys are primarily couples with children and are likely to be repaying $1800 - $2399 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in St Marys work in a machinery operators and drivers occupation.In 2021, 44.50% of the homes in St Marys were owner-occupied compared with 44.40% in 2016.
